-- Module : Amazonka.RDS.RebootDBCluster
-- Copyright : (c) 2013-2023 Brendan Hay
-- License : Mozilla Public License, v. 2.0.
-- Maintainer : Brendan Hay
-- Stability : auto-generated
-- Portability : non-portable (GHC extensions)
--
-- You might need to reboot your DB cluster, usually for maintenance
-- reasons. For example, if you make certain modifications, or if you
-- change the DB cluster parameter group associated with the DB cluster,
-- reboot the DB cluster for the changes to take effect.
--
-- Rebooting a DB cluster restarts the database engine service. Rebooting a
-- DB cluster results in a momentary outage, during which the DB cluster
-- status is set to rebooting.
--
-- Use this operation only for a non-Aurora Multi-AZ DB cluster.
--
-- For more information on Multi-AZ DB clusters, see
-- <https://docs.aws.amazon.com/AmazonRDS/latest/UserGuide/multi-az-db-clusters-concepts.html Multi-AZ deployments with two readable standby DB instances>
-- in the /Amazon RDS User Guide./
